Machine Learning: Aprendendo com TensorFlow
Aprenda Machine Learning com TensorFlow, uma das ferramentas mais populares e poderosas. Estude conceitos básicos, familiarize-se com TensorFlow, pratique com projetos e participe de comunidades. Descubra as principais aplicações do Machine Learning usando TensorFlow em reconhecimento de imagens, processamento de linguagem natural e análise de dados. Confira dicas e recursos adicionais para aprofundar seus conhecimentos. Aproveite essa jornada de aprendizado e descubra todo o potencial do Machine Learning com TensorFlow.
Navegue pelo conteúdo
Introdução ao Machine Learning
Machine Learning e TensorFlow
Machine Learning é uma área da ciência da computação que tem ganhado cada vez mais destaque nos últimos anos. Trata-se de uma abordagem que permite aos computadores aprender e tomar decisões sem serem explicitamente programados para isso. Ao invés disso, são utilizados algoritmos e modelos estatísticos que permitem aos computadores aprenderem com os dados e melhorarem seu desempenho ao longo do tempo.
No contexto do Machine Learning, TensorFlow é uma das ferramentas mais populares e poderosas disponíveis atualmente. Desenvolvida pelo Google, TensorFlow é uma biblioteca de código aberto que permite construir e treinar modelos de Machine Learning de forma eficiente. Com uma ampla gama de recursos e uma comunidade ativa de desenvolvedores, TensorFlow se tornou uma das principais escolhas para quem deseja aprender e aplicar Machine Learning.
Como Aprender Machine Learning com TensorFlow
Se você está interessado em aprender Machine Learning com TensorFlow, existem várias opções disponíveis. Aqui estão algumas dicas para você começar:
1. Estude os conceitos básicos
Antes de mergulhar diretamente no TensorFlow, é importante ter uma compreensão sólida dos conceitos básicos de Machine Learning. Isso inclui entender os diferentes tipos de algoritmos de aprendizado, como classificação, regressão e clustering, bem como os princípios estatísticos por trás deles.
2. Familiarize-se com o TensorFlow
Após ter uma base sólida em Machine Learning, é hora de se familiarizar com o TensorFlow. Existem diversos recursos online disponíveis, como tutoriais, documentação oficial e cursos online, que podem ajudar você a aprender os fundamentos do TensorFlow e como utilizá-lo para construir modelos de Machine Learning.
3. Pratique com projetos
Uma das melhores maneiras de aprender é colocando em prática o que você aprendeu. Procure por projetos de Machine Learning que utilizam o TensorFlow e tente reproduzi-los. Isso ajudará você a ganhar experiência prática e aprofundar seus conhecimentos.
4. Participe de comunidades
O aprendizado de Machine Learning é um processo contínuo, e é importante estar conectado com outras pessoas que compartilham do mesmo interesse. Participe de comunidades online, fóruns e grupos de estudo onde você possa trocar experiências, fazer perguntas e aprender com outros profissionais da área.
Principais Aplicações do Machine Learning usando TensorFlow
O Machine Learning com TensorFlow possui uma ampla gama de aplicações em diversos setores. Aqui estão algumas das principais áreas em que o Machine Learning é utilizado com TensorFlow:
1. Reconhecimento de Imagens
O TensorFlow é amplamente utilizado em aplicações de reconhecimento de imagens, como identificação de objetos, reconhecimento facial e detecção de padrões em imagens médicas. Com a capacidade de treinar modelos em grandes conjuntos de dados, o TensorFlow permite que os computadores identifiquem e classifiquem imagens com precisão.
2. Processamento de Linguagem Natural
Outra área em que o Machine Learning com TensorFlow é amplamente utilizado é o processamento de linguagem natural. Isso envolve a compreensão e geração de texto e fala por computadores. Com o TensorFlow, é possível construir modelos que podem analisar sentimentos em textos, traduzir idiomas, gerar respostas automáticas e muito mais.
3. Análise de Dados
O TensorFlow também é muito utilizado em análise de dados, permitindo a criação de modelos de Machine Learning que podem identificar padrões e tendências em grandes conjuntos de dados. Isso é especialmente útil em áreas como análise de mercado, previsão de demanda e detecção de fraudes.
Dicas e Recursos para Aprender Machine Learning com TensorFlow
Aqui estão algumas dicas e recursos adicionais para ajudar você a aprofundar seus conhecimentos em Machine Learning com TensorFlow:
- Faça cursos online: Existem diversas plataformas online que oferecem cursos completos sobre Machine Learning com TensorFlow. Algumas opções populares incluem Coursera, Udemy e edX. Esses cursos fornecem uma estrutura sólida para aprender os conceitos e práticas do Machine Learning com TensorFlow.
- Explore a documentação oficial do TensorFlow: O site oficial do TensorFlow oferece uma documentação completa, com tutoriais, guias e exemplos de código. Essa é uma ótima fonte de referência para aprender a utilizar os recursos do TensorFlow e resolver problemas específicos.
- Participe de competições de Machine Learning: Existem várias competições online, como o Kaggle, onde você pode testar suas habilidades em Machine Learning com TensorFlow. Participar dessas competições pode ser uma ótima maneira de ganhar experiência prática e aprender com outros profissionais da área.
- Explore exemplos e projetos de código aberto: Existem muitos projetos de código aberto disponíveis no GitHub que utilizam o TensorFlow. Explorar e contribuir para esses projetos pode ajudar você a entender como o TensorFlow é aplicado em diferentes contextos e aperfeiçoar suas habilidades de programação.
Conclusão
O Machine Learning com TensorFlow oferece um mundo de possibilidades para quem deseja explorar e aplicar essa tecnologia. Com os recursos certos, dedicação e prática, é possível aprender e dominar o Machine Learning utilizando o TensorFlow. Lembre-se de sempre se manter atualizado, participar de comunidades e procurar por projetos que possam ajudar você a aprimorar suas habilidades. Aproveite essa jornada de aprendizado e descubra todo o potencial do Machine Learning com TensorFlow.
Principais Aplicações do Machine Learning usando TensorFlow
O Machine Learning com o uso do TensorFlow tem aplicações em uma variedade de setores, trazendo benefícios e soluções inovadoras. Vamos explorar algumas das principais áreas em que o Machine Learning é aplicado com o uso do TensorFlow:
Reconhecimento de Imagens
O TensorFlow é amplamente utilizado em aplicações de reconhecimento de imagens. Por exemplo, em medicina, podemos utilizar algoritmos de Machine Learning com TensorFlow para identificar e diagnosticar doenças a partir de imagens de exames médicos, como ressonâncias magnéticas e radiografias. Além disso, em segurança, é possível utilizar o TensorFlow para reconhecimento facial, permitindo a identificação de pessoas em tempo real em sistemas de vigilância.
Processamento de Linguagem Natural
Outra aplicação importante do Machine Learning usando TensorFlow é o processamento de linguagem natural. Com o TensorFlow, podemos construir modelos que são capazes de compreender e processar textos e fala. Isso é particularmente útil em chatbots e assistentes virtuais, onde os modelos podem interpretar perguntas e fornecer respostas relevantes aos usuários. Além disso, o processamento de linguagem natural também é utilizado em sistemas de tradução automática, sumarização de textos e análise de sentimentos.
Análise de Dados e Previsões
O TensorFlow permite a criação de modelos de Machine Learning que podem analisar grandes volumes de dados e identificar padrões e tendências ocultas. Essa capacidade de análise de dados é extremamente útil em áreas como finanças, marketing e logística. Por exemplo, é possível utilizar o TensorFlow para prever a demanda futura de produtos com base em dados históricos de vendas, otimizar rotas de transporte e identificar fraudes em transações financeiras.
Recomendação Personalizada
O Machine Learning com o uso do TensorFlow também é amplamente utilizado em sistemas de recomendação personalizada. Plataformas de streaming de música, filmes e séries, por exemplo, utilizam algoritmos de Machine Learning para analisar o comportamento do usuário e recomendar conteúdos que sejam relevantes e de seu interesse. Isso melhora a experiência do usuário e aumenta a satisfação do cliente.
Dicas e Recursos para Aprender Machine Learning com TensorFlow
Se você está interessado em aprender Machine Learning com TensorFlow, aqui estão algumas dicas e recursos que podem ajudar você a iniciar sua jornada:
- Faça cursos online: Existem inúmeros cursos online disponíveis que ensinam Machine Learning com TensorFlow. Plataformas como Coursera, Udemy e edX oferecem cursos completos, ministrados por especialistas da área. Esses cursos fornecem uma base sólida em conceitos de Machine Learning e orientam você na aplicação do TensorFlow em projetos práticos.
- Explore a documentação oficial: O TensorFlow possui uma documentação oficial abrangente, que inclui guias, tutoriais e exemplos de código. A documentação é uma fonte valiosa de informações para aprender a utilizar os recursos do TensorFlow e resolver problemas específicos. Certifique-se de explorar os recursos disponíveis no site oficial do TensorFlow.
- Pratique com projetos: A prática é fundamental para o aprendizado de Machine Learning com TensorFlow. Procure por projetos práticos em que você possa aplicar os conceitos aprendidos. Desafie-se a resolver problemas reais utilizando o TensorFlow e busque feedback de outros profissionais da área para aprimorar suas habilidades.
- Participe de comunidades e eventos: Conecte-se com outros entusiastas e profissionais de Machine Learning com TensorFlow. Participe de fóruns online, grupos de estudo e eventos da área. Essas comunidades são ótimas para trocar conhecimentos, fazer networking e descobrir novas oportunidades de aprendizado e carreira.
- Mantenha-se atualizado: O campo de Machine Learning está em constante evolução, com novas técnicas e algoritmos sendo desenvolvidos regularmente. É importante manter-se atualizado com as últimas tendências e avanços na área. Siga blogs, acompanhe pesquisas acadêmicas e participe de conferências e workshops para estar sempre atualizado e aprimorar suas habilidades em Machine Learning com TensorFlow.
Conclusão
O Machine Learning com TensorFlow oferece um mundo de possibilidades para quem deseja aprender e aplicar essa tecnologia. Com as dicas e recursos mencionados acima, você está pronto para iniciar sua jornada de aprendizado em Machine Learning com TensorFlow. Lembre-se de praticar, explorar projetos práticos e conectar-se com a comunidade de Machine Learning para aprimorar suas habilidades e estar atualizado com as últimas tendências. Aproveite essa oportunidade para mergulhar no mundo do Machine Learning e descobrir todo o potencial do TensorFlow.
A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.
